Conditions of pH, temperature and contact time are vital for optimum efficiency and to prevent damage to the membranes. A thorough understanding how different foulants interact both in the laboratory and in the field helps us design the correct cleaning program for your system.

The Importance of a Membrane Cleaning Protocol

Membrane replacement costs are a significant factor in long term operational expenditure, any increase in membrane life is a welcome addition to a chemical treatment regime.

 

Frequent poorly controlled cleaning procedures can result in membrane damage with a consequent deterioration in performance. Taking into account lost production and input of man hours membrane cleaning can become an expensive process.

 

It is therefore vital that correct chemicals and procedures are adopted to ensure optimum foulant removal and minimum cleaning frequency. The aim of a well designed cleaning procedure is as follows:

 

  • Restore Operating parameters, flow, pressure and water quality
  • Minimize cleaning downtime
  • Maximize time between cleaning cycles
